About Hongmei Gu
Hongmei Gu is a scholar working on Cancer Research, Oncology and Surgery, having authored 96 papers that have together received 2.3k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Drug Transport and Resistance Mechanisms (13 papers), Cholesterol and Lipid Metabolism (10 papers), Lipoproteins and Cardiovascular Health (9 papers), Interstitial Lung Diseases and Idiopathic Pulmonary Fibrosis (9 papers), Radiomics and Machine Learning in Medical Imaging (6 papers), Protease and Inhibitor Mechanisms (5 papers), RNA modifications and cancer (5 papers) and Cancer-related molecular mechanisms research (5 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Cancer Research (279 citations), Molecular Biology (964 citations) and Oncology (362 citations). Hongmei Gu has collaborated with scholars based in China, Canada and United States. Frequent co-authors include Dawei Zhang, Yuh Min Chook, Meijing Wang, Ragini Vittal, Elizabeth A. Mickler, Chunyan Huang, Xiuhua Dong, Anindita Biswas, Laurie K. Jackson and David S. Wilkes. Their work appears in journals such as Nature, Journal of Biological Chemistry and Nature Communications.
